如何修改redis的密码设置密码
-
要修改 Redis 的密码,需要在 Redis 的配置文件中进行相应的设置。以下是修改 Redis 密码的步骤:
-
打开 Redis 的配置文件 redis.conf。
-
找到配置项 requirepass,并将其注释掉(去掉前面的 # 符号)。
-
在 requirepass 配置项的下方添加一行新的配置,格式为:requirepass 新密码。
例如,如果要将密码设置为 "123456",则添加的配置行为:requirepass 123456。
-
保存并关闭配置文件。
-
重启 Redis 服务,使修改的密码生效。
在 Linux 下可以使用以下命令重启 Redis 服务:
sudo systemctl restart redis在 Windows 下可以使用以下命令重启 Redis 服务:
redis-server --service-stop redis-server --service-start
修改密码后,需要使用新密码才能连接到 Redis 服务器。可以使用 Redis 客户端工具或编程语言中的相应 Redis 库来连接到 Redis 服务器,并在连接时提供新密码。
需要注意的是,Redis 的密码是明文传输的,因此要确保 Redis 服务器和客户端之间的通信是安全的,以保护密码的安全性。
1年前 -
-
要修改Redis的密码,您需要按照以下步骤进行操作:
- 进入Redis配置文件的编辑模式:使用以下命令打开Redis配置文件(redis.conf):
sudo vi /etc/redis/redis.conf- 在配置文件中找到并修改以下配置项:
# requirepass foobared将上述配置项中的"foobared"替换为您想要设置的密码。
例如:requirepass yourpassword-
保存并退出配置文件:
按下Esc键,然后输入 :wq,然后按下回车键保存并退出配置文件。 -
重新启动Redis服务器:使用以下命令重启Redis服务器,使密码设置生效:
sudo systemctl restart redis- 验证密码设置是否成功:
使用以下命令连接到Redis服务器:
redis-cli然后输入密码:
auth yourpassword其中,"yourpassword"是您设置的密码。
如果密码验证成功,Redis将返回"OK"作为响应。
注意事项:
- 确保将密码保密并妥善保存,以防止未经授权的访问。
- 如果您忘记了密码,您可以通过重置Redis服务器来清除密码设置。
- 如果您使用的是Redis Sentinel或Redis Cluster,您需要在所有节点上重复上述步骤来设置密码。
以上就是修改Redis密码的步骤。请确保按照上述步骤操作,并妥善保护您的密码。
1年前 -
要修改Redis的密码并设置密码,在Redis的配置文件中进行相应的配置即可。下面是详细步骤和操作流程:
-
打开Redis的配置文件:
Redis的配置文件通常存放在Redis的安装目录,文件名为redis.conf。 -
查找并修改
requirepass的配置项:
使用文本编辑器打开Redis的配置文件,可以使用命令sudo vi redis.conf(假设你使用的是Unix或Linux系统)。
在配置文件中,找到类似# requirepass foobared的行,将其注释解除,并将foobared替换为你要设置的密码。
修改后的配置项应该为:requirepass your_password,其中your_password为你自定义的密码。 -
保存并关闭配置文件:
保存对配置文件的修改,并关闭文本编辑器。 -
重启Redis服务器:
在命令行中输入redis-server命令,启动Redis服务器。 -
通过Redis客户端进行验证:
打开一个新的终端窗口,在命令行中输入redis-cli命令,打开Redis客户端。
输入命令AUTH your_password,其中your_password为你设置的密码。
如果密码验证成功,客户端会返回OK,表示密码设置成功。
注意事项:
- Redis的配置文件可能和上述位置不同,请根据你的实际情况进行查找和修改。
- 修改Redis配置文件后,需要重启Redis服务器才能生效。
- 设置密码后,需要在每次连接Redis时通过验证才能执行操作。
- 密码应该选择足够强度的字符串,并妥善保管密码,避免泄露。
总结:
通过修改Redis的配置文件,可以设置Redis的密码,保护Redis的安全。在操作Redis时,需要通过密码验证,确保只有授权用户可以操作Redis。1年前 -